Why is this strange? What first surprised me was his stellar acting skills, but what second surprised me was the enormous efforts he puts towards acting. In this sentence, why should "what second surprised me" be changed to "the second thing that surprised me"? Don't you say "second" instead of "for the second time"? Or is it because the structure of "what second surprised me" is similar to that of "what first surprised me"? Thanks!

Ahn, I think the person who told you that you need to change this is of the opinion that it sounds better because, as you said, it is similar to "what first surprised me." Personally, I would say, "what further surprised me was...." Or you may reword it to "I was also surprised by the enormous efforts he puts towards acting." These sound more natural to my ears.
